2022 | 26 min | Drama
In the Ruhr Valley, the couple Ava and Sascha run the FLINT* pub STÖRENFRIDA. A heartfelt project that serves as a shelter for the community but also as a home for the couple. Into this closed world suddenly enters Ava's father Gunter, a former miner who needs a place to stay for a few weeks. Based on this charged triangular constellation, the film depicts the inclusivity and exclusivity of shelters and critically examines supposedly feminine and masculine spaces.

2020 | 92 min | Documentary
Once a year in the small Sicilian town of Siculiana, a black statue of Jesus is carried in procession through the crowded streets of the town on the shoulders of selected believers. On this occasion, hundreds of Siculianese emigrants come from all parts of Italy and abroad to pay homage to their patron saint. 2022 | 28 min | Documentary
Every year, five to ten percent of all deceased Berliners are buried by authorities because no relatives can be traced. Most of them are put into the ground single-handedly by funeral director Bernd Simon. But sometimes companions do turn up to say goodbye in their own special way. An observational documentary about a funeral service worker who aspired to become an entertainer.
